Team Goemkarponn CANACONA: In the aftermath of a high-profile late-night raid at an illegal high-end gambling den near the Goa-Karnataka border, South Goa Superintendent of Police Tikam Singh Verma has issued a show cause notice to the Canacona Police Inspector over alleged inaction despite prior intelligence inputs. The raid, conducted last week at a secluded bungalow in Xelim, resulted in the arrest of 40 individuals, including seven alleged organisers. Team Goemkarponn Panaji: In a bid to strengthen food safety and hygiene standards, the Food and Drugs Administration (FDA) conducted a special surveillance drive in the Tiswadi taluka, targeting food establishments in Caranzalem and Miramar. As part of the inspection, FDA officials surveyed a total of 22 establishments, including bakeries, restaurants, fast food outlets, and meat shops. Shockingly, 11 of these premises were directed to immediately cease operations after serious hygiene lapses were detected. Team Goemkarponn Panaji: Transport Minister Mauvin Godinho has urged all stakeholders to approach the ongoing debate over taxi aggregator regulations with a “cool head”, stating that the government is committed to protecting both tourism and the interests of local taxi operators. Speaking to the media, Godinho said taxi operators serve as ambassadors of Goa’s tourism industry and should not be scapegoated for its recent challenges. He pointed instead to the surge in hotels, flights, and unregulated rent-a-car services, which he claimed are also impacting the ecosystem. Team Goemkarponn CANACONA: Asserting that Canacona has both the potential and determination to rise, Speaker of the Goa Legislative Assembly and local MLA Ramesh Tawadkar on Sunday made a bold promise to produce 50 doctors and 100 engineers annually in the near future. Speaking at his 57th birthday celebration held at Ravindra Bhavan, Canacona, Tawadkar revealed the launch of a local branch of Acharya Academy to help students prepare for competitive exams like NEET and JEE. “We have set the foundation, and soon Canacona will contribute 50 doctors and 100 engineers every year,” he declared. Team Goemkarponn CANACONA: A special blood donation camp was successfully organised on Sunday at the Shristhal Panchayat Hall by the Blood Relations Foundation, in collaboration with JanaSena Goa, JanaSeva Foundation Canacona, and AryaDurga Caterers. The camp, supported by the GMC Blood Bank, Bambolim, saw enthusiastic participation from around 30 voluntary donors, resulting in the collection of an equal number of blood pints. As part of the event, several JanaSena Warriors—who played a vital role during the COVID-19 pandemic—were felicitated for their dedicated service. Team Goemkarponn Margao: Residents of Gogol in the Curtorim constituency have submitted a formal complaint to the Executive Engineer of the PWD (Roads Division), Margao, highlighting the dangerous condition of internal roads near MRF and behind Satyawati Plaza. The complaint, filed by Engr. Roque Virgilio Mascarenhas on behalf of affected households, points to complete neglect following repeated utility excavations. Despite being a densely populated stretch housing residents from House Nos. 664 to 730 and 3/5511, 4983, no repair work has been undertaken, leaving the road in a hazardous state. Team Goemkarponn VASCO: In view of the upcoming Annual Saptah of Shree Lord Damodar at Vasco, the Vasco Traffic Police have issued an official press note announcing major traffic diversions and parking arrangements in the city from 30th July to 5th August 2025. As per the press release issued by the Traffic Cell Vasco, the Swatantrapath Road will remain closed for all types of vehicular traffic from St. Andrew’s Church Junction to IOC Junction starting 1:00 pm on July 30th until August 5th.
